The 3 months correlation between NYSE and Aldebaran is 0.43. Overlapping area represents the amount of risk that can be diversified away by holding NYSE Composite and Aldebaran Resources in the same portfolio, assuming nothing else is changed. The correlation between historical prices or returns on Aldebaran Resources and NYSE Composite is a relative statistical measure of the degree to which these equity instruments tend to move together. The correlation coefficient measures the extent to which returns on NYSE Composite are associated (or correlated) with Aldebaran Resources. Values of the correlation coefficient range from -1 to +1, where. The correlation of zero (0) is possible when the price movement of Aldebaran Resources has no effect on the direction of NYSE Composite i.e., NYSE Composite and Aldebaran Resources go up and down completely randomly.

Assuming the 90 days trading horizon NYSE Composite is expected to generate 0.31 times more return on investment than Aldebaran Resources. However, NYSE Composite is 3.23 times less risky than Aldebaran Resources. It trades about 0.33 of its potential returns per unit of risk. Aldebaran Resources is currently generating about -0.2 per unit of risk. If you would invest 1,909,542 in NYSE Composite on November 3, 2024 and sell it today you would earn a total of 90,340 from holding NYSE Composite or generate 4.73% return on investment over 90 days.

Pair Trading with NYSE Composite and Aldebaran Resources
The main advantage of trading using opposite NYSE Composite and Aldebaran Resources posit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if NYSE Composite position performs unexpectedly, Aldebaran Resources can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market.
